Structural Building Repair Program

In order to effectively deliver educational programs and services for teachers and students, it is important to have educationally adequate facilities.  Our school building is a single-family four bed rooms dwelling built in 1960 and converted into the school in 2003, a year after the end of the Liberian civil war.  The building has suffered structural damage over the years and therefore in need of repairs.

Work needs to be done to the roof, the ceiling, the outside and inside walls, and the floors.  Some of the windows and doors are still out and need replacement.  Our long range goal calls for expansion in order to accommodate the growing enrollment.

School Furniture Program
Some of our children sit on their classroom floors because of lack of chairs.  A large number of them carry their chairs on their heads daily from home to school, and then back to their homes at the end of the school day – some walking close to a mile.

You can help us relief the burden of chairs toting these children are enduring.  We have 225 desks and chairs in storage that could be placed in their classrooms only if we have the fund to do so.  These much needed items need to be transported from our storage location in Johnson City, Tennessee to Liberia, West Africa.
